CITY OF SYNDER: City Hall on Lockdown

City of Snyder issued the following announcement on July 6

As a precaution and due to the fact that this facility houses vital city administrative staff, this facility is on lockdown due to the rise in Corona Virus, COVID-19 cases.

Utility Department

The Utility Department will accept payments for your water bill through the drive-in or you can drop your payment in the night delivery box. Payments can be online at www.ci.snyder.tx.us or over the phone at (844) 635-0455. If you have new service, this may be handled through our drive thru. Credit cards and checks are the preferred payment. Call the Utility Department if you have any questions at (325) 573-4969.

Municipal Court

All court scheduled hearings are suspended and will be rescheduled for a later date.  All payment plans, extensions, deferrals, and driving safety course requirement timelines are extended.  Your required 20 day appearance date has been extended as well.  Warrants will not be issued and the court will do all we can to accommodate the needs of court clients.

You can make a payment online at www.ci.snyder.tx.us or mail your payment and required paperwork to Snyder Municipal Court, 1925 24th Street, Snyder, TX 79549.

If you have any questions, please contact Municipal Court at 325-573-4958.

Planning & Zoning

Our Planning & Zoning departments will be making permits and scheduling inspections over the phone, fax or email. They can be reached at (325) 573-4959.

We appreciate your Patience and Cooperation during these trying times. You may contact our main phone number at  (325) 573-4957 with any questions or concerns or visit our website at www.ci.snyder.tx.us.
